I just got an old style Delica, but the integral clip is broken off. If I send the knife to Spyderco, will they put a metal clip on there for me? Does this cost anything?

From what I've heard, Dr. Mike in <img src="spyder.gif" width=15 height=15 align=middle border=0> Warranty and Repair will make your Delica as good as new! It think the charge is about $10.00 but give him a call to be sure.
